Abstract

Roadside units in connected transportation systems generate continuous communication streams from vehicle messages, signal controllers, traffic sensors, edge servers, and cooperative perception services. These streams are affected by traffic density, weather, road events, handover behavior, and temporary communication congestion. Repeated abnormal communication patterns, such as spoofed message bursts or unstable vehicle-to-infrastructure links, may be gradually treated as normal by conventional online clustering models. This study proposes a delay-constrained cluster updating method for roadside unit communication stream anomaly detection. The method constructs online clusters from message frequency, packet interval, vehicle-density context, signal-phase state, handover count, retransmission rate, and source-location consistency. A delayed update mechanism restricts cluster movement when suspicious communication patterns appear repeatedly within short temporal windows. Experiments are conducted on a roadside communication dataset containing 420 roadside units, 68 signalized corridors, 1.86 million vehicle identifiers, and 42 communication indicators collected over 76 days. The dataset includes 529 million message-flow records and 3,180 annotated abnormal episodes, including spoofed safety-message bursts, abnormal retransmission storms, unstable handover sequences, malicious location inconsistency, and edge-link congestion. The proposed method reduces median detection delay from 8.6 minutes to 2.1 minutes compared with streaming k-means. False alerts are limited to 3.6 cases per corridor-month. The clustering engine processes 116,000 message records per second, and the median update latency remains 19 ms per roadside unit window. The delayed update mechanism prevents 2,480 suspicious communication patterns from being prematurely absorbed into normal clusters during rush-hour traffic. The results demonstrate that anti-habituation cluster updating can improve anomaly detection in dynamic vehicle-to-infrastructure data streams.
